The Caretaker Government of Pakistan has allocated a budget of Rs.47.4 billion for the general election scheduled to be held on February 08, 2024. Sources close to the development revealed that the federal government allocated a budget of Rs.47.4 billion for the general election of 2024, out of which Rs.15 billion will be spent on the security of general elections.
